 Montez Bates Jenkins, age 94 of Dickson, TN died November 19, 2020. In lieu of flowers memorials may be made to Jenkins Family Cemetery, in care of Nancy Huddleston, 5525 Big East Fork Road, Franklin, TN 37064 or charity of your choice.

Montez was born May 15, 1926 in Lobelville, TN. She was the daughter of Henry Arthur Bates and Nora Kelly Bates. Montez follows her loving husband of 48 years, Lum Jenkins, her Son In-Law Carl (Skip) Patton, brothers Henry Arthur Bates, Jr and Billy Bates.

Montez was very active during her years in Denver, CO (50+ years). She was a member of Denver Symphony Guild (served as President twice), The Denver Art Museum, Children’s Diabetes Foundation and The National Symphony Association. With serving her civic activities she was always supportive of her family...Lum and Andra.

She and her husband owned Cates First Avenue, a women’s fine apparel specialty store in Denver.

Montez was the ultimate hostess for family, friends, organizations, and business associates. Entertaining at home she was fantastic in the kitchen.

Her main passion was family first, hand quilting...which she won many awards for. She traveled extensively all over the world and cherished the times she spent in Destin with family and her fishing trips to Canada with her new family....The Patton’s.

To know her was to love her and her zest for life.

Montez is survived by her loving daughter, Andra Jenkins-Patton of Dickson, TN. They were best friends.

She is also survived by numerous family members from The Jenkins, The Bates and The Patton’s families.
